§38-7-2. Grounds of attachment.
The grounds upon which an order of attachment may issue,
under the preceding section, are the following: (a) That the
defendant, or one of the defendants, is a foreign corporation or
is a nonresident of this state; or (b) has left, or is about to
leave the state, with intent to defraud his creditors; or (c) so
conceals himself that a summons cannot be served upon him; or (d)
is removing or is about to remove, his property, or the proceeds
of the sale of his property, or a material part of such property
or proceeds, out of this state, so that process of execution on a
judgment or decree in such action or suit, when it is obtained,
will be unavailing; or (e) is converting, or is about to convert,
his property, or a material part thereof, into money or
securities, with intent to defraud his creditors; or (f) has
assigned or disposed of his property or a material part thereof,
or is about to do so, with intent to defraud his creditors; or
(g) has property or rights in action, which he conceals; or (h)
fraudulently contracted the debt or incurred the liability for
which the action or suit is about to be or is brought.
